Transaction bc057403ae90f3f68f22bd137a33ad31c19b60e35c5074d724b89db61e9c0154
1 Input
1 Output
-
bc057403ae90f3f68f22bd137a33ad31c19b60e35c5074d724b89db61e9c0154:0
- value
- 488062
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d57aec5765d1a92d0e32dd81a712a6ff898fcc5
- address
- bc1qe4t6a3tkt5df958r9hvp5uf2dluf3lx9cydwma